Saudi al-Jazeera: Kuwaiti official deny citizens evacuating to neighboring states
Kuwait-Iraq, Politics, 3/14/2003

The Kuwaiti ambassador to Saudi Arabia, Sheikh Jaber D'eij al-Sabah, has denied any evacuation of Kuwaiti citizens to Saudi Arabia or to the neighboring states because of fears of a war against Iraq.

In exclusive statements to the Saudi daily al-Jazeera issued yesterday, al-Deij played down what what was quoted by the mass media that the Kuwaitis bought real estates in Egypt and Jordan because of fear of war. He said that the Kuwaitis have for a long time been buying real estates in European and Arab states. The Kuwaiti ambassador stressed that his country is stable and practicing its life naturally. He continued that the implications and pressures of the war did not affect the Kuwaitis nor the citizens of other countries living in it, including 130,000 Saudis, with none of them going back home.

On Transferring large sums of money from Kuwait to the UAE banks, al-Deij denied any such transfers. He said that there are certain financial transfers for foreign companies which have clients in Kuwait and those do not include Kuwaitis.
